CHENNAI: The Tamil Nadu budget , presented in the assembly on Friday by deputy chief minister and finance minister O Panneerselvam , allotted Rs 2,000 crore for improving parking facilities in Chennai.The government has planned a ‘comprehensive integrated parking management project’ for Chennai city by creating underground parking facilities in 20 places, multi-level parking facilities and on-lane smart parking under private-public partnership mode to accommodate two lakh four-wheelers and two lakh two-wheelers. Tamil Nadu Infrastructure fund management cooperation will provide necessary funding support.The Greater Chennai Corporation got a major boost in terms of allocation for infrastructure development as Rs 500 crore has been allotted under Chennai Mega City Development Mission for development of roads, drinking water and sewerage connections.Apart from this, the government has committed to accord sanction Rs 5,259 crore to remediate and reclaim existing landfills in Kodungaiyur and Perungudi and also to set up waste-to-energy plants..
